The new kid on the block, the Limpopo Music Awards (Lima) was launched on Friday, 15 September at the Polokwane Royal Hotel.

POLOKWANE – According to Mahlasedi Media and Communications Managing Director, Fortune DJ Cappuccino Maswanganyi, this is the beginning of something musicians will one day remember with fondness and pride as being a part of its launch.

“The spin-off doesn’t go to us as organiser of Lima but is going to artists down in the villages, far away from the cities. Those are the development we are looking for. I’ve been advocating that the government doesn’t owe us anything and we have the power to make the change we want to see,” Maswanganyi said.

He said the vision of Lima is to broaden music horizons at regional and provincial level to overcome all borders. “We want to see our artists making moves outside the province. The music industry is a multi-million rand industry and many believe if you want to break into the industry you have to go to Gauteng. We want to stop these misconceptions and start by giving the artists in Limpopo the chance to shine and become a part of these great initiatives.”

He told BONUS the aim of Lima is to transform the image of the music industry. “The most important thing is the Limpopo Music Awards are sponsored by local business people. We want to be the most prestigious music awards in the SADEC Region by artists, sponsors and music lovers. We want to transform the image of the music industry through these awards. The driving force behind this idea was the drive to develop and expose art in the province, especially music. We want to give local artists the chance to shine on stage. Our future plans include forming a collaboration between different cultures. We want to discover the talent in our own musicians, we want to bring the talents from the villages and showcase them here in the city,” he concluded.
